Join the Academic Strategies Program for a series of workshops dedicated to helping first-year students at Yale. Topics will include: Time Management, Seminars vs. Lectures, Get the Most Out of Your Reading, Pathways.

Essentials For First-Years 4: Pathways

First years get a lot of advice from a wide variety of sources. But what do you really want to get out of your first year? This interactive workshop helps students identify goals and sources of satisfaction, and it offers strategies for avoiding common pitfalls like overextension and burn out.

Essentials For First-Years 3: Get The Most Out Of Your Reading

Learn general strategies for effectively reading texts for any Yale class. Learn how to preview a text, effectively interact with the text while reading, and review your reading for class, essay, or exam preparation.
